    JAK/STAT is a critical communications route that translates signals from outside a cell into instructions to the cell nucleus, including instructions that increase or decrease immune system activity.     Interleukin-10 is an anti-inflammatory signaling molecule produced by CD4+ T regulatory cells to lower immune system activity. Increasing IL-10 signals in patients with MS could offer a new treatment avenue.     CD4+ T cells play a crucial role in fighting off infections. They are also at the heart of the damaging immune response in multiple sclerosis. UAB researchers studying the function of CD4+ T cells are finding new ways to disrupt or reverse the multiple sclerosis disease process.   6. 2022年1月20日 · CD47 acts to suppress the activation of phagocytic macrophages and the infiltration of T cells, two arms of the body’s white blood cell immune response. Although white blood cells function to protect against illness and disease, these cells also participate in injury of organ grafts.
